Abstract


GATA-l and GATA-2 are 2 transcription factors act co­ operatively during normal haematopoiesis. Our study aimed to detected their expression patterns in MDS and AAML. GATA-2 was detected in 69.6% of MDS cases, while GATA-1 was negative in all cases. In AML cases, GATA-I was expressed in
56% of cases and GATA-2 in 80% of cases. Our study suggests critical role of GATA-1 and GATA-2 in the development of MDS andAML.
